Output e89804037752dd6f1ddb1abf7ec4798a80c600a0e3013f2dcc4681bef88e13e2:0

value
203768160
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5305b7865c7418ea1b02f0f900a8ecf079d74a5f OP_EQUALVERIFY OP_CHECKSIG
address
18Zyw93X1GqY833VRUjRscB3YTSDxPk84y
transaction
e89804037752dd6f1ddb1abf7ec4798a80c600a0e3013f2dcc4681bef88e13e2
spent
true